April 23, 2024

Do you need a bachelor’s in computer science to get a master’s?

Do you need a bachelor’s in computer science to get a master’s?
A Black female student uses a laptop.

The Very good Brigade / Getty Photos

Do you require a bachelor’s in personal computer science to get a master’s? 

Computer science applications rarely need a CS degree for admission. They generally admit applicants who majored in other fields. But applicants who big in other fields require to showcase their specialized techniques. A personal computer science minor, CS classes, or function practical experience can help candidates stand out.

You have selections if you happen to be thinking of a master’s in computer system science but majored in another field. Our tutorial walks by way of how to get into a master’s system in laptop or computer science, irrespective of your undergraduate big.

How do you get into a master’s of computer system science system?

Receiving into a master’s application in computer system science can really feel daunting. Numerous of the top courses confess only a portion of applicants. These tips may strengthen your chances of admission to a computer system science graduate software.

Take into account your undergraduate significant

A computer science key can support your probabilities of getting into a CS master’s software. Linked fields like information and facts technologies, pc engineering, or data science can also enable. 

Nevertheless, graduate packages acknowledge applicants with numerous majors. Consider a personal computer science slight to create your tech capabilities.

Improve your GPA

Master’s courses examine candidates on various aspects, such as test scores, get the job done expertise, and GPA. In the course of your undergraduate diploma, try out to maintain your GPA over the minimal 3. GPA need for numerous graduate systems. Taking courses pass/fall short can enable manage a increased GPA. 

Acquire practical experience

Computer system science graduate systems seldom call for do the job encounter for admission. But professional working experience can increase your application in many means. 

Working in a tech-connected position demonstrates your technical techniques, although non-tech careers develop important people today skills. Contemplate what types of expertise, together with internships, freelance work opportunities, or volunteering, can aid your software. 


SEE: Tech work for college learners: Get operate experience although earning your degree


Target on your expertise

Graduate packages treatment about your competencies. Relatively than worrying about your undergraduate important, ensure you have the technical capabilities essential for graduate-stage CS courses.

 If you majored in a little something other than laptop science, consider having laptop or computer science classes to fortify your competencies.

Develop your network

Networking can support you land a work — and it can also enable you get into grad school. Make your experienced community with fellow learners, school, supervisors, and mentors. (Check out our networking guidelines for suggestions.)

When implementing to grad college, contact former professors and supervisors to compose letters of recommendation. These can boost your likelihood of an admission supply.

Know your vocation ambitions

A master’s diploma signifies a major financial investment of time and revenue. But is a master’s in computer system science truly worth it? That is dependent on your profession goals. 

Prior to looking into grad applications, take into account your plans, what personal computer science work opportunities interest you, and regardless of whether a master’s degree is the very best way to get to them. 

Exploration personal computer science plans

Spend time studying about computer system science applications. Exploration their training course selections and their graduate results. Find out additional about the cost and monetary assist options. And speak to people today in your community with connections to the program. 

Learn as substantially as achievable right before implementing to tailor your mastering and software to the schools’ demands.

Provide on your own on the software

Use your programs to highlight your most attractive skills. That could be experience in information evaluation, management abilities, or programming understanding. 

And think about what helps make you unique as an applicant. What can you bring to the software? Sell your strengths and convey to the method why you will triumph in grad school. 

Put together for interviews

Some pc science graduate programs carry out interviews in the course of the admission process, specially on the net computer system science master’s packages.

 Prepare for these interviews the identical way you’d get all set for a position interview. Investigate the method, observe your responses to prevalent questions, and emphasize your strengths. And examine out our interview ideas.

Evaluate admission offers

In the best-circumstance situation, you are going to acquire admission delivers from many applications. Evaluate the presents, considering the monetary support bundle, method strengths, and college mentorship possibilities. 

Contemplate your job alternatives for each and every system, such as the alumni community and vocation companies. And then pick the very best healthy for your unique desires.


SEE: Personal computer science scholarships


What skills do I need to succeed in a master’s of laptop science program?

Graduate college students need a mix of men and women and technical abilities to triumph in a pc science master’s software. Tech businesses also appear for candidates with specific comfortable expertise. In addition to focusing on really hard techniques like programming languages, make absolutely sure to get the job done on folks techniques. 

People techniques

  • Consideration to depth
  • Teamwork and conversation
  • Corporation and time administration
  • Dilemma-resolving
  • Creativeness and curiosity

Challenging techniques

  • Programming languages
  • Working methods knowledge
  • Comprehending of hardware
  • Software enhancement
  • Details analytics

Browse THIS: 5 smooth techniques for tech employment


This short article was reviewed by Darnell Kenebrew

Darnell Kenebrew, a man with dark hair and a short beard, smiles in front of a brick wall in a professional headshot.

Darnell Kenebrew is a 1st-generation graduate from San Francisco Point out University’s course of 2020. He graduated with a bachelor’s in computer system science, which helped him kick off a profession in tech and pursue roles in just info and engineering. 

At present, he’s a info analytics engineer at Meta and an government captain for COOP Professions — a nonprofit for overcoming underemployment. Kenebrew strongly believes in offering people today a possibility and that everyone really should have an equal chance within the task market place. He thinks that COOP Occupations helps this equality materialize. 

Kenebrew is passionate about how the business is shaped with information and how information can be leveraged in numerous aspects of enterprise conclusions to satisfy plans. In addition, he’s passionate about inclusion, local community, instruction, and applying knowledge for very good. He hopes that he can pivot company choices to make a optimistic, significant effect and that his function will positively effect finish-people, as very well as satisfy small business plans. 

Darnell Kenebrew is a paid out member of the Crimson Ventures Education and learning Integrity Network. 

Very last reviewed Might 19, 2022.